Maryland Golf to Play in Kiawah Invitational

KIAWAH ISLAND, S.C. -- The Maryland men's golf team is set to tee off in the Kiawah Invitational Feb. 14-16. The three day, 54-hole event will begin at 8:30 a.m. ET Sunday morning.

The Terps were last out in Hammock Beach, Fla. where they competed in Big Ten Match play. Maryland finished 2-2 on the weekend, and several Terps found success, including Austin Barbin, Will Koras, Dhaivat Pandya, Dillon Brown and Christian Park all winning at least one matchup. 

Maryland will find themselves competing amongst East Carolina, East Tennessee State, Kentucky, Wake Forest, North Carolina Wilmington, and fellow conference members Michigan State and Wisconsin.
